June 17-21, 2024 |
This year's summer camp will be held at Virginia Nazarene Retreat Center in Buckingham, VA!! This camp is a 4 night, 5 day retreat that will function much like a MIX and MOVE event. There will be morning and evening sessions, small group breakouts, worship, prayer, and times for fun and fellowship. In addition, our main speakers for this camp will be Brad Tate and Markel Croston! We hope your student will consider joining us for this amazing event. Overnight accommodations will dorm style (bunk beds, bath houses, etc).
The dates for this trip are June 17-21 and it is open to all students currently in grades 6-12. Students who attend must stay from the beginning of the trip until the end, with the exception of emergency situations or extenuating circumstances. Due to the nature of the trip, it will not work for students to come late or leave early for other commitments (sports, other trips, etc.)
Cost for this camp is $350, however, each student will receive a $75 discount from our envelope challenge, which brings the cost to $275 per student. A $50 deposit is required when you sign up to secure a spot. Final payment will be due Sunday, May 26. We never want finances to be a reason your child cannot attend one of our retreats. If financial assistance is something you need, please contact Phillip Painter to work through your situation.
